Output 39e65af69851848395158fdf663b20170276f05fa654a5bfb957ff6469bde554:1

value
18864492
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 222cbeb8d7a4c5650430e9fa96b4b381a62acb45 OP_EQUALVERIFY OP_CHECKSIG
address
147haTg5LBmfHgTSaHy4pAFecLEaTJJvQo
transaction
39e65af69851848395158fdf663b20170276f05fa654a5bfb957ff6469bde554
spent
true